CI keeps flaking on the Lanewise address autocomplete widget, so heads up before you review. The suggestion tests depend on a seeded fixture of fake streets, and the seeding step occasionally races the test runner — you'll see empty dropdown assertions fail, not real logic bugs. Re-running usually goes green, but the proper fix (blocking on the seed job) is in this branch. If it fails twice in a row, ping me instead of merging. The passing run I'm referencing has its trace token below.

build token for tajeg-bajep: htk14_409ba9df6b8acb

## Who to ping: slow autocomplete index

If the Birchline autocomplete index is lagging (suggestions taking >400ms, or stale entries showing up), it's almost always the nightly rebuild falling behind. Don't restart the indexer yourself — that makes the backlog worse. The owning team is Typeahead Guild; Priya runs point this quarter and usually replies fast during the eng sync window. For anything index-related, drop a note to the guild inbox below.

billing contact of bawep-fawif = fenath_zorael@nelvrocorp.corp

## Build provenance — Pinegate firmware channel

Quick refresher: every image pushed to the Pinegate device-update channel must come from the sealed builder, not a laptop. Reviewers, check that the attestation blob matches the manifest hash before you stamp approval — we've been burned once. If they don't match, reject and ping the owning team. The reference trace for the current channel head sits below.

trace token, bagag-kawep: htk6_d2d45a

# Flaglight Rollouts — Approvals

Quick version for on-call: any rollout touching more than 5% of traffic needs an approval in Flaglight before the ramp continues. Kill switches don't need approval — just flip them and note it in the incident channel. Scheduled ramps pause automatically if error budget burns hot. If you're stuck at 2 a.m. with a pending approval, there's one person authorized to override, and that's the approver below.

account owner for tagep-bafof: Norael Gilax Juleth